Methodology#

Trailing returns measure from the closest close about N years before the latest close (2026-07-24). Cumulative return is the total change over the window; annualized return is the compound annual growth rate (CAGR), shown for windows of a year or more. Total return reinvests dividends (from ED's split- and dividend-adjusted closes); price return excludes them. See the year-by-year returns for the calendar breakdown. FAQ

What is Consolidated Edison Inc.'s 10-year return?
Over the last 10 years, Consolidated Edison Inc. (ED) returned about +7.1% a year annualized (+98.5% cumulative total return).
What is Consolidated Edison Inc.'s 20-year annualized return?
Over the last 20 years, Consolidated Edison Inc. (ED) compounded at about +8.9% a year (+451.8% cumulative).
What is Consolidated Edison Inc.'s return since inception?
Since 1970, Consolidated Edison Inc. (ED) has compounded at about +7.8% a year — +7049.4% in total.
